What Are Conservation Biology Courses?

Conservation biology is a multidisciplinary field that addresses the preservation, management, and restoration of biodiversity. Courses for conservation biology are designed to equip students with a solid foundation in ecological principles, evolutionary biology, environmental policy, and practical fieldwork. These courses are invaluable for aspiring conservationists, environmental scientists, and policy makers who aspire to make a positive impact on the natural world.

Core Topics Covered in Conservation Biology Courses

Courses for conservation biology typically encompass a broad range of scientific and practical subjects. Some of the main areas you can expect to find include:

  • Biodiversity and Ecology: Understanding the variety of life on Earth and the relationships among organisms and their environments.
  • Conservation Genetics: Exploring genetic diversity and its importance in species survival and management.
  • Wildlife Management: Applying strategies to maintain and restore animal and plant populations.
  • Restoration Ecology: Learning how to rehabilitate degraded ecosystems to their natural state.
  • Environmental Policy and Ethics: Examining the legal, political, and ethical aspects of conservation.
  • Research Methods: Developing skills in data collection, statistical analysis, and scientific communication.
  • GIS and Remote Sensing: Utilizing modern technology to map and monitor ecosystems.

Industry Trends in Conservation Biology Education

The landscape of conservation biology is evolving rapidly, influenced by global climate change, technological advancements, and increased public awareness. Modern courses for conservation biology now reflect these shifts in several ways:

Trend Description
Interdisciplinary Approaches Integrating social sciences, economics, and technology alongside biology and ecology.
Digital Learning Tools Use of GIS, remote sensing, and simulation software for practical learning and research.
Community Engagement Emphasizing stakeholder involvement and citizen science in conservation efforts.
Global Perspectives Courses now often address conservation issues in both local and international contexts.
